#800497 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#800497 is composed of 50.2% red, 1.6%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.2% cyan, 97.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 290.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 30.4%. #800497 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ff08ff with #01002f.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#800497 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#800497 has RGB values of R:128, G:4,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0.97,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 8389783.

Shades and Tints of #800497
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0011 is the darkest color, while #fffd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#800497
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4c4f is the less saturated color, while #800497 is the most saturated one.
